Social media is pretty self explanatory in principle, these are the platforms where you set up a profile and operate within their ecosystem. Through whichever device you choose. The big ones are Facebook, Instagram and Twitter. LinkedIn is focused on professionals. Pinterest is about content discovery. Snapchat is about messaging and interaction, with a large youth following. There are a few others Google+ being one of them.
Social media is important to have a presence in, because initial access is free. But also because that is where people and potential customers are gathered already. It can be a very powerful method of connecting with customers and positioning yourself in front of customers.
It is important to understand that nothing you post, on any social media platform is your own, and you are subject to the rules of each ecosystem. We will talk more on that later, but it is important to understand that you don’t have full control over what happens within these platforms.
When establishing your social media presence it is also important to consider some factors, the first being that each platform has been designed to keep you in it. There will always be just one more thing to look at, I recognize this isn’t new to you, but that will be important in a minute.
When you determine where it is most important to focus your energy, we recommend only one or two platforms to focus on, those should be where you focus your activity, and content. The determining factor for where to focus your time and energy is who your Client Avatar is, and where they will be.
